K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ES
• Using automated tools to extract data from primary and secondary sources.
• Developing and maintaining databases, and data systems – reorganizing data in a readable format.
• Performing analysis to assess the quality and meaning of data.
• Filter Data by reviewing reports and performance indicators to identify and correct problems.
• Using statistical tools to identify, analyze, and interpret patterns and trends in complex data sets that could be helpful for the diagnosis and prediction.
• Assigning numerical value to essential business functions so that business performance can be assessed and compared over periods of time.
• Analyzing local, national, and global trends that impact both the organization and the industry
• Preparing reports and send to the Management, Sales Team & Distribution Network performance, stating trends, patterns, and predictions using relevant data.
• Send Alarm to the Management, Sales Team & Distribution Network about the low-performance areas.
• Working with programmers, engineers, and management heads to identify process improvement opportunities, propose system modifications, and devise data governance strategies.
• Preparing final analysis reports for the stakeholders to understand the data-analysis steps, enabling them to take important decisions based on various facts and trends.
